Title: Relationship of Body Mass Index and Waist Circumference to Blood Pressure and Hypertension Prevalence in Employees in Shougang Shuicheng Iron and Steel Corporation
Abstract: Objective To explore the relationship of body mass index(BMI) and waist circumference to blood pressure and hypertension prevalence in employees in Shougang Shuicheng iron and steel corporation.Methods Two thousand four hundred and ninety-six employees in Shougang Shuicheng iron and steel corporation were surveyed using a multi-stage random cluster sampling method.Medical examination included blood pressure measurement(SBP and DBP),height,BMI and waist circumference.Results The BMI was(23.18±3.34) kg·m-2and waist circumference was(80.37±10.02) cm.Among the 2 496 employees,the overweight and obesity accounted for 38.22%(954/2 496) and abdominal obesity accounted for 36.26%(905/2 496).The hypertension prevalence in male participants(BMI:18,≥18-24,≥24-28,≥28 kg·m-2or waist circumference:75,≥75-85,≥85 cm) were significantly higher than that in female participants(all P0.05).The hypertension prevalence in male participants(BMI 24 kg·m-2,waist circumference 85 cm;BMI 24 kg·m-2,waist circumference ≥85 cm;BMI 24-27.9 kg·m-2,waist circumference85 cm;BMI 24-27.9 kg·m-2,waist circumference ≥85 cm;BMI ≥28 kg·m-2,waist circumference ≥85 cm) were obviously higher than that in female participants(BMI24 kg·m-2,waist circumference80 cm;BMI24 kg·m-2,waist circumference ≥80 cm;BMI 24-27.9 kg·m-2,waist circumference80 cm;BMI 24-27.9 kg·m-2,waist circumference≥80 cm;BMI≥28 kg·m-2,waist circumference≥80 cm)(P0.05 or P0.01).Conclusion The hypertension prevalence in male employees is significantly higher than that in female employees in Shougang Shuicheng iron and steel corporation.The control of BMI and waist circumference is beneficial to the prevention of hypertension.
